Quick Start Tutorial This explains basic operation of the EMX-1. For a detailed explanation of operation, refer to the Owner’s Manual.
Preparations 1 Connect the included AC/AC power supply to the EMX-1’s ~AC 9V connector, and plug the AC/AC power supply to an AC outlet. You must first connect the AC/AC power supply to the EMX-1, and then plug it into the AC outlet. 2 Connect audio cables from the EMX-1’s line out jacks (L/MONO, R) to your mixer or powered monitor system (amplified speakers). If you are using a monaural connection, use the L/MONO jack. 3 You must turn off the power before making connections.
Playing a Demo song The EMX-1 contains several demo songs. Here’s how you can listen to the Song (☞ Owner’s manual: p.65) demo songs to get an idea of the EMX-1’s sound and potential. 1 2 Press the SONG key. The SONG key will light. The display will show the current song name and number. If it does not, press the SONG key a second time. 3 Turn the dial to select a song. 4 Press the PLAY/PAUSE key to play back the song (the key will light).
Playing a pattern Pattern (☞ Owner’s manual: p.19) 1 Press the PATTERN key (the key will light). 2 The display will show the current pattern name and number. If it 3 Turn the dial to select a pattern (A.01—D.64) 4 Press the PLAY/PAUSE key to play the pattern (the key will light). does not, press the PATTERN key a second time. When the pattern ends, playback will return to the beginning of the pattern and will continue to loop.
Pressing keys to play the sound of a part You can play the sound of a part by pressing the drum part keys, or by se- Part (☞ Owner’s manual: p.22) lecting a synth part and pressing the step keys with the KEYBOARD key turned on. The sound of each part will differ depending on the pattern. Turn the dial to select various patterns, and try out the wide variety of sounds. Playing the sound of a drum part Press a drum part key 1 through 7B and you will hear the sound assigned to each key.
